TNFRSF14 is a member of the TNF-receptor superfamily. TNFRSF14 was identified as a cellular mediator of herpes simplex virus (HSV) entry. Binding of HSV viral envelope glycoprotein D (gD) to TNFRSF14 has been shown to be part of the viral entry mechanism. The cytoplasmic region of TNFRSF14 was found to bind to several TRAF family members, which may mediate the signal transduction pathways that activate the immune response. Activation of the signal transduction pathway involving TNFRSF14 in T cells stimulates T cell proliferation and cytokine production, leading to inflammation and enhanced CTL-mediated tumor immunity, suggesting that these proteins may be useful as potential targets for controlling cellular immune responses. Multiple alternatively spliced transcript variants have been described, but the full-length nature of some of these TNFRSF14 variants have not been determined.

Specifications

Antigen TNFRSF14
Applications Western Blot
Classification Monoclonal
Clone OTI1A7
Conjugate Unconjugated
Formulation PBS with 8% trehalose and no preservative; pH 7.3
Gene TNFRSF14
Gene Accession No. Q92956
Gene Alias ATAR, CD270, HVEA, HVEM, LIGHTR, TR2
Gene Symbols TNFRSF14
Host Species Mouse
Immunogen Human recombit protein fragment corresponding to amino acids 39-283 of human TNFRSF14 produced in E.coli.
Purification Method Affinity Chromatography
Quantity 100 μg
Regulatory Status RUO
Primary or Secondary Primary
Gene ID (Entrez) 8764
Target Species Human
Content And Storage -20° C, Avoid Freeze/Thaw Cycles
Product Type Antibody
Form Lyophilized
Isotype IgG1
